How Much Does a Grants And Contracts Specialist Make in New York?

Updated April 24, 2024
Filter

Individually reported data submitted by users of our website

Low Confidence
$131,010/yr
Average Base Pay
Low $110,835
Average $131,010
High $149,477
The average salary for Grants And Contracts Specialist is $131,010 per year in New York.

Frequently Asked Questions About a Grants And Contracts Specialist Salaries

What is the average of a Grants And Contracts Specialist in New York?

The Grants And Contracts Specialist salary range is from $110,835 to $149,477, and the average Grants And Contracts Specialist salary is $131,010/year in New York. The Grants And Contracts Specialist's salary will change in different locations.

Which location pays the highest Grants And Contracts Specialist salary in the United States?

The Grants And Contracts Specialist salary in San Jose, CA is $154,238 which is the highest in the US.

What kinds of reasons will influence the Grants And Contracts Specialist's salary?

Besides the location, employees' education degree, related skills, and work experience also will influence the salary. Try to improve your skills and experience to get a higher salary for the position of Grants And Contracts Specialist.
